Description

AI
The TPS389006/08-Q1 device is an ASIL-D compliant six/eight-channel window supervisor IC with two remote sense pins (six channel version) available in a 16-pin 3mm x 3mm QFN package. The TPS389R06-Q1 device is a six channel window supervisor IC with 2 remote sense pins and a Reset output. This high accuracy multichannel voltage supervisor is designed for systems that operate on low-voltage supply rails and have narrow margin supply tolerances. Remote sense pins enable a highly accurate voltage measurement on the high current core rail by accounting for voltage drop across PCB traces. I2C functionality gives flexibility in selecting thresholds, reset delays, glitch filters, and pin functionality. The internal glitch immunity and noise filters eliminate the need for external RC components to reduce false resets resulting from power transients. In addition, device does not require any external resistors for setting overvoltage and undervoltage reset thresholds, which further optimizes overall accuracy, cost, size, and improves reliability for safety systems. This device offers CRC error checking, sequence logging during turn ON or turn OFF, and a built-in ADC for voltage readouts to provide redundant error checking. In addition, TPS389006 offers a sync feature for tagging the rails as the device powers up. The TPS389006 device also pairs with TI’s power-supply sequencerTPS38700to enable proper power-on sequence in addition to voltage monitoring for SIL-3 level compliance.
